Description

Auxiliary traction lever arm for children toy car
Technical Field
The utility model relates to a children's toys technical field specifically is an auxiliary traction lever arm for children's toy car.
Background
A children's toy, which refers to a product designed or intended for children under 14 years old to play with, manufactured, and sold; however, except that the producer clearly indicates that the toy car is not used for children to play, the toy car for children is one type of toy for children, and the existing part of toy cars for children need adults to push the toy car to move when in use.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ide an auxiliary traction lever arm for children's toy car possesses the advantage that the adult of being convenient for pulls children's toy car, has solved the adult and need bow when promoting children's toy car, the problem of the use of the adult of being not convenient for.

When the length adjusting device is used, the angle of the clamping rod 7 is rotated according to different clamping angles of different toy cars, in the process, the clamping rod 7 is rotated, the clamping rod 7 drives the circular tube 8 to rotate through the connecting shaft 18, meanwhile, the top of the clamping rod 7 drives the connecting plate 14 to rotate through the matching of the connecting rod 13 and the support 12, so that the purpose of adjusting the rotation angle of the clamping rod 7 is achieved, when the length of the traction lever arm needs to be adjusted, the bolt 5 is rotated, the bolt 5 is separated from the inner cavity of the through hole 19, then the threaded pipe 3 is rotated, the threaded rod 17 moves downwards through the thread transmission between the threaded rod 17 when the threaded pipe 3 rotates, the threaded rod 17 drives the positioning shell 16 to descend through the sliding rod 11, the positioning shell 16 drives the movable pipe 6 to move downwards, after the length is adjusted, the rear end of the bolt 5 corresponds to the position of a new through hole 19, then the bolt 5 is rotated, so that the rear end of the bolt 5, the position of the movable tube 6 is limited, when the toy car needs to be clamped, the two clamping rods 7 firstly clamp the toy car, then the movable block 2 is moved upwards, the movable block 2 drives the threaded rod 17 to be lifted through the threaded tube 3, the threaded rod 17 drives the connecting plate 14 to be lifted through the first bearing sleeve 15, the connecting plate 14 drives the connecting rod 13 to move upwards through the bracket 12, the connecting rod 13 drives the tops of the clamping rods 7 to move relatively, so that the intersection of the clamping rods 7 does in-situ rotation motion around the connecting shaft 18, the bottom of one side, opposite to the two clamping rods 7, clamps the toy car, the toy car is conveniently pushed to move by using the traction lever arm, when the traction lever arm needs to be shortened, the bolt 5 is firstly separated from the through hole 19, then the threaded tube 3 is rotated, the threaded tube 3 drives the threaded rod 17 to move upwards through thread transmission between the threaded tube 3 and the threaded rod 17, and the threaded rod 17, make the clamping bar 7 of bottom utilize connecting axle 18 to drive pipe 8 rebound, and pipe 8 drives the movable tube 6 rebound at top, and when movable tube 6 got into fixed pipe 4, the purpose that will realize shortening, reset bolt 5 was fixed a position movable tube 6 afterwards, and the lever arm that pulls that demonstrates in the description attached drawing in this patent is in and presss from both sides tight closed state.
